"Hold still," Troy muttered around the pins in his mouth, making final adjustments to the dress he'd insisted on creating for my first public appearance since the scandal broke. "If you fidget, I'll stab you, and blood ruins silver lamé."

The dress was his masterpiece—asymmetrical silver with structural elements that echoed my jewelry designs. One shoulder bare, the other draped in a metallic sleeve that caught the light when I moved. The silhouette was deceptively simple, but the details were pure Troy: hand-stitched metal beading along the neckline that mirrored my signature glass-and-metal fusion technique.

"It's already perfect," I said, watching him fuss with the hem.

"Perfection is subjective. Revenge is specific." He stood, circling me critically. "When you walk into that gala on Giuseppe Russo's arm, every person who's whispered about you these past two weeks needs to choke on their champagne."
